WiiM Amp Pro Review: Name a Better Network Amp, We’ll Wait

The Amp Pro also plays nicely with Alexa Cast, Google Cast, Spotify Connect, and TIDAL Connect, in addition to being Roon Ready and DLNA-compliant. It can access an absolute stack of music streaming services, internet radio providers, and what-have-you accessible via the WiiM Home app that’s free for iOS and Android.

The app itself can take a moment or two to catch up with itself if the device that’s hosting it goes to sleep, and it’s not absolutely the last word in logic where navigation is concerned, but otherwise it’s among the most thorough and useful examples of its type around. As well as allowing access to Amazon Music, Deezer, Qobuz, vTuner, and plenty of other services, it features a room-correction routine, a 10-band EQ (with a staggering 24 presets), space for a dozen “favorites,” a balance control, and even an alarm clock.

Easy Listening

The device ships with a fairly comprehensive remote control handset if you prefer operating your devices that way, and if you’re interested in simply issuing your demands vocally, the Amp Pro is compatible with Amazon Alexa and Google Assistant.

Photograph: Simon Lucas

No matter how you prefer to control it, the WiiM Amp Pro is a friendly and easy-to-operate device. Provided you keep things sensible and proportionate when it comes to the speakers it’s driving and the source equipment it’s supporting, it’s no kind of hardship to listen to, either.

Play to its strengths with a 24-bit/48-kHz FLAC file of “Common Land” by James Holden via TIDAL Connect, and the Amp Pro proves to be hugely accomplished in any number of ways. It strikes a lovely tonal balance, for instance—there’s just a tiny hint of heat at the bottom of the frequency range, but nothing problematic. In every other area it’s as neutral and as natural as can be. And aside from a slight (and probably quite sensible) rolling off of the highest frequencies, the top-to-bottom frequency response is even and smooth too.

At the bottom of the frequency range the Amp Pro hits with real determination. It controls the attack of bass sounds with the sort of authority that allows rhythms to be expressed with proper confidence. There’s authentic variation to the low-end stuff, plenty of detail regarding tone and texture revealed, and all of it put into convincing context.
